Upper Deck Jox Box Collectibles

In the 2004-2005 time frame, Upper Deck issued one of the more unique collectibles in recent times from a major manufacturer. Dubbed the Jox Box, these are player themed jack-in-the-box toys. I'm not sure why Upper Deck thought these would be popular as you don't even see traditional jack-in-the-box toys for sale very often anymore. But they did their best to produce pop-ups that resembled the featured player enough to drive some demand. Suffice it to say, demand was not very high and these have been relegated to the bottom shelf of history.

For Cubs collectors, we received more than our fair share of the players in this set. The checklist I have seen for these toys has 17 players on it, which seems like an odd number of subjects. But I guess that oddness fits well with the toys themselves. Three of the players in the set are Cubs, with Sammy Sosa, Mark Prior, and Nomar Garciaparra representing the North Siders.


Nowadays, these are not very hard to find online and can be had fairly cheaply. The problem is with the cost of shipping as there aren't many cheap shipping options for these. Getting one for less than $10 shipped is a challenge and that is more than I am really willing to spend on these. If I could find the trio of Cubs for about $10 total including any shipping charges, I would probably grab a set.
